JBS offers $1M to expand Greeley’s Island Grove Arena for naming rights
This story has been updated.
GREELEY — JBS USA Inc. is offering to foot the majority of the cost of building a new music stage at Island Grove Arena for use during the Greeley Stampede in exchange for prime naming rights.
The Greeley City Council approved the deal on a 6-1 vote in their Tuesday night meeting, with councilman Tommy Butler the lone vote in opposition.
